中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

Linux平臺上Docker鏡像的輕量級構建

發布時間:2024-10-05 13:22:59 來源:億速云 閱讀:87 作者:小樊 欄目:云計算

在Linux平臺上,使用Docker進行輕量級構建主要涉及到以下幾個步驟:

  1. 安裝Docker:首先,確保你的Linux系統上已經安裝了Docker。你可以從Docker官方網站下載適合你的Linux發行版的Docker安裝包,并按照官方文檔進行安裝。
  2. 編寫Dockerfile:Dockerfile是一個文本文件,其中包含了構建鏡像的所有指令。你需要在Dockerfile中指定基礎鏡像、工作目錄、代碼復制、環境變量設置、命令執行等。
  3. 選擇基礎鏡像:基礎鏡像是構建鏡像的起點。你可以選擇一個輕量級的基礎鏡像,如Alpine Linux,以減小鏡像的大小。Alpine Linux是一個非常小巧、安全且易于定制的Linux發行版,非常適合用于構建輕量級Docker鏡像。
  4. 編寫構建指令:在Dockerfile中,你可以使用各種指令來構建鏡像。例如,使用COPY指令將本地代碼復制到鏡像中,使用RUN指令執行命令以安裝依賴項或配置環境等。
  5. 構建鏡像:在Dockerfile所在的目錄中,運行docker build命令來構建鏡像。Docker會根據Dockerfile中的指令逐步執行,并將每一步的結果保存為一層鏡像。最終,這些層會合并成一個完整的鏡像。
  6. 優化鏡像:為了減小鏡像的大小,你可以采取一些優化措施。例如,使用多階段構建(multi-stage builds)將構建過程和最終鏡像分離,只保留最終需要的文件;壓縮鏡像中的文件以減小其大小等。
  7. 測試鏡像:在構建完成后,你可以使用docker run命令來測試鏡像的功能和性能。確保鏡像能夠正常運行,并且滿足你的需求。

通過以上步驟,你可以在Linux平臺上使用Docker構建一個輕量級的鏡像。請注意,具體的步驟可能會因你的需求和使用的工具而有所不同。因此,在實際操作中,請參考相關的文檔和教程以獲得更詳細的指導。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

元氏县| 那坡县| 科技| 安福县| 花垣县| 漳平市| 余干县| 垣曲县| 平武县| 土默特左旗| 乌恰县| 克东县| 秦安县| 鄂尔多斯市| 蕲春县| 西安市| 和平区| 武平县| 高淳县| 文成县| 南汇区| 巴彦县| 丰镇市| 赣榆县| 博客| 镇安县| 浪卡子县| 富顺县| 泰安市| 青岛市| 彭水| 卓尼县| 临邑县| 泗洪县| 双柏县| 长葛市| 茶陵县| 银川市| 九台市| 兴安县| 丘北县|